Dangerous breeds of dog, 2008

Submitted by: NCW Great Ayton Branch

The National Council of Women in Conference assembled, concerned that dogs of certain breeds have been responsible for deaths and serious injuries in domestic situations, urges Her Majesty’s Government to undertake a reappraisal of the Dangerous Dogs legislation, especially with regard to:
(a) the unsuitability of domestic premises for such breeds, both for the welfare of the dog and for the safety of the public;
(b) the desirability of permitting ownership of such breeds only on the granting of a licence, subject to stringent conditions including official regular monitoring of the dog’s health and behaviour. Reaffirmed 2010
